A Spiritual Landmark: Hidayatussaligeen Mosque

Located in Pattaya, Thailand, Hidayatussaligeen Mosque was established in 1986 to serve the local Muslim population. The mosque was founded by community leaders to provide a place for prayer, education, and cultural gatherings.

The architecture showcases traditional Islamic design elements, including intricate tile work and a serene atmosphere. It serves not only as a house of worship but also as a community hub, bridging cultural exchanges.

Unforgettable Highlights

  • 🌙 Elegant Minaret: The mosque features an impressive minaret reaching upwards, symbolizing a call to prayer.
  • 🕌 Community Events: Frequent cultural events encourage local engagement and interfaith dialogue.
  • 🤲 Prayer Facilities: Dedicated prayer space accommodates both men and women, ensuring spiritual inclusion for all.

Accessibility is free, making it a welcoming site for tourists, families, and anyone interested in cultural exploration.
